About

Restaurant Impérial offers an authentic Taiwanese and Chinese culinary journey, presenting a diverse menu that showcases the rich flavors of Asia. Patrons can anticipate expertly prepared dishes ranging from classic Cantonese stir-fries to flavorful Taiwanese specialties, all crafted with fresh ingredients and traditional techniques. The menu features a selection of savory noodle dishes, aromatic rice plates, and delicate dim sum options, providing a comprehensive taste of East Asian cuisine. Each plate is designed to deliver a distinctive and satisfying experience, reflecting the vibrant culinary heritage of the region. This establishment provides a direct and authoritative taste of genuine Asian cooking.

Review Summary

Restaurant Impérial is frequently praised for its generous portions, authentic flavors, and fresh Dim Sum, making it a popular destination in the West Island. Many diners appreciate the convenient location, the abundance of free parking, and the efficient ordering system that utilizes QR codes. While many reviews highlight the delicious food and pleasant atmosphere, there are inconsistent experiences regarding service quality, with some patrons reporting long wait times, reservation issues, and difficulties with staff responsiveness. Although opinions on pricing and service consistency vary, it remains a go-to spot for many seeking quality Chinese cuisine and a welcoming space for large group gatherings.

Food. Delicious, fresh & hot.
Service. Good to average. It's often hard to get people's attention especially when you're trying to get sauces & dips etc.
Atmosphere. It's nice & clean, however, it's one big space & when busy can be a bit loud & lacking of personal space.

This is one of my preferred restaurants to have dim sum, including their south shore location.

They use an app ordering method requiring the customer to have a smart device to connect to their wifi & order the dishes one desires. I personally appreciate this as I don't have to wait for a server unless I have a question about the food. I do love the old school model where people walk around with a trolly filled with foods & you just ask & they place it on your table like I'm china town, but this is so quick & easy & I don't have to deal with china town traffic or parking.

I found everything to be tasty, flavourful, properly filled with good amounts of filling, however, I do think the pricing is a little higher than it should be. I have had their Chinese foods here as well & found the food to also be very delicious but that's for another review.

As usual, I will be coming back for more.
